[Brand] [Dealers / Store Locations] in Selma, North Carolina (NC)

Select a state > North Carolina (NC) > SELMA

SELMA

  • Tractor Supply Co
  • 1401 SOUTH POLLOCK
  • SELMA, NC 27576 US
  • PHONE: 919-965-6762
  • View Store Details